WebFeb 18, 2015 · According to Merriam-Webster's Eleventh Collegiate Dictionary (2003), imbecile is a French import that entered English in 1802; in contemporaneous French, imbécile meant "weak" or "weak-minded." For its part, cretin arrived in English in 1779, from a French dialect word crétin meaning "wretch" or "innocent victim" and ultimately …
